What are the advantages and disadvantages of solid wood furniture?

Every professional should want his office space to look best to impress clients, provide a professional and comfortable feeling, and ensure that the decoration is durable and long -term. To achieve these goals, office furniture made of solid wood is a great choice. The population of office furniture made of solid wood can represent advantages and disadvantages that can make the purchase of such furniture either feasible or discarded. When considering how to provide an office, consider the advantages and disadvantages of pieces of wood. Since solid wood office furniture is often either handmade or at least made with great care, it is likely that pieces placed in the office will be strong, well made and durable to deal with the daily strictness of office life. However, such durability comes at the price, but both in terms of and on weight. Furniture made of solid wood will probably be much heavier than composite materials such as plastics, particle board oraluminum. This can put a shock absorber to regroup the office and even make the initial installation of such pieces.

Furthermore, solid wood furniture will probably be more expensive than other cheaper and lighter materials. Since most wooden furniture is handmade, the costs of these pieces are rising in relation to production costs. The rise of this reality is that solid wood furniture is a useful investment: these heavier and more durable pieces will last a long time, which will be a bit more bearable. For some office space, lighter, cheaper materials can be a better choice to reduce costs. If the office space must look professional and classy, ​​solid wood furniture can add fine taste to the space. It is not unusual to see such furniture in powerful officesH, because many important clients will most likely see this room, but one could consider looking at the rest of the office and adding smaller accents: maybe solid wooden chairs set in the waiting room or at a massive wood reception. These are investments in lower costs that can add an elegant look into any office space. If the cost is a problem, you can find used pieces of wood furniture and sometimes weathered look of the piece can complement its beauty.
